首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

笔记整理-ABAP示例程序

SAPscript输入、输出:RSTXSCRP 删除旧abap的dumps:RSSNAPDL 显示参数文件参数:RSPARAM 打印输出数据表:RSSDOCTB ABAP程序集合处理...:SAPRSAMT ABAP程序分析:RSANAL00 查找ABAP语言的程序统计分析:RSABAPSC DDIC和SAP*被锁定后如何启用SAP*账户 具体步骤为: 1.修改参数文件中的如下参数...如何在用户登录时SAP时自动执行Tcode或者其他一些东西 1) 在SAP进去的初始界面(SAP Easy Access)的菜单:细节->设置启动事务....上方的工具栏->增益集(可能名称不一样,我用的是繁体),会有一条工具栏出现 4.说白了就是打开BEx analyzer,这里你可以创建/修改 Workbook,它跟Excel做了整合,突出与Office...:加类型:type : jpg extension: .jpg-> 选中对象 sess_image -> 分配mine类型 ->选择 jpg-->选择菜单 :web 对象/输入 , 选择作好的 jpg

1.4K22

命令模式,这么学就很简单!

命令模式典型的应用场景:系统需要统一处理多种复杂的操作,比如操作排队、记录操作历史、撤销重做等。系统需要持续增加新的命令、或者要处理复杂的组合命令(命令),使用命令模式可以实现解耦。...device; } public void execute() { device.turnOn(); }}3)接受者 相当于被遥控的设备 接收者是最终执行命令的对象,知道如何执行具体的操作...command; public void setCommand(Command command) { this.command = command; } public void pressButton...RemoteControl remote = new RemoteControl(); // 执行命令 remote.setCommand(turnOn); remote.pressButton...(); remote.setCommand(turnOff); remote.pressButton(); }}在这个示例中,命令模式将遥控器按钮的按下操作与实际设备的开关操作解耦

19610
您找到你想要的搜索结果了吗?
是的
没有找到

【第四篇】SAP ABAP7.5x新语法之CREATE DATA&INTERFACE

希望读者看完这篇文章之后,对这两个概念不再陌生,知道如何使用及其使用原理。 创建数据对象 创建内部表和类型i的数据对象。 数据对象在使用之前直接创建,然后由引用变量初始化并传递给收集器。...然后使用数据引用变量的静态数据类型创建数据对象。 来看下面的例子: TYPES t_itab TYPE TABLE OF i WITH NON-UNIQUE KEY table_line....在屏幕上,SAP GUI在GUI窗口中显示dynpro(动态程序)的屏幕。 屏幕可以包含用于显示内容或用于接收用户动作的屏幕元素。...作为图形用户界面的另一部分,每个标准窗口都包含一个菜单栏,一个标准工具栏和一个应用程序工具栏。 显示为模式对话框的GUI窗口仅包含应用程序工具栏。...使用Menu Painter工具处理GUI状态的组件和GUI状态本身。 在大多数情况下,用户界面显示的控制元素与功能代码链接,可以在ABAP程序中进行评估。

1.5K31

SAP ABAP——SAP简介(四)【SAP GUI】

目录 SAP GUI简介 SAP GUI分类 SAP GUI 使用  SAP GUI 登录    连接登录    快捷方式登录  SAP GUI 界面简介    菜单栏    标准工具栏    ABAP...编辑器应用工具栏    SAP标题栏    SAP画面区    SAP信息栏    SAP状态栏  SAP GUI 个性化设置    更改GUI主题    代码一键格式化    更改登录界面背景 写在最后的话...  SAP标准工具栏SAP事务常用的功能集合,下面依次对其进行介绍: 图标 功能 保存(Ctrl+S) 回车(Enter) 关闭命令字段 返回(F3) 退出(Shift+F3) 取消(F12...  SAP的各个事务的应用工具栏不尽相同,在此只对T-CODE:SE38 ABAP编辑器中的应用工具栏进行介绍: 图标 功能 显示/更改 已激活/未激活 其他对象 增强 检查 激活 直接处理...SAP GUI 个性化设置   下面介绍一下SAP如何进行个性化设置,包括更改GUI主题样式,设置代码一键格式化,更改登录界面图片:    更改GUI主题 (一)单击【定制本地布局】按钮 (二)

2.2K21

SAP 2023分析云 新功能所有细节介绍

系统和技术要求 尽管不是必需的,我们推荐您升级到最新的 SAP 分析云代理版本 1.0.372,利用所有数据采集类型。...使用情况统计数据通过解决关键领域的问题,为用户提供关于如何使用SAP分析云的有价值洞察,以便其做出数据驱动的决策并优化项目。 在微件分析中展示计划的版本信息 微件分析得到增强。...它能够在内容创建者和计划用户处理计划数据时,为用户提供关键信息(包括微件中使用的计划版本信息),以实现最佳性能。...撤销/重做和重置操作 我们已经在数据分析器中加入了撤销、重做、重置的工具栏功能。这些功能适用于所有在表中处理据源的操作,排序、交换轴等等。 请注意,从Q2 QRC开始。...这使得用户能够处理具有大量成员的维。

27730

【设计模式】命令模式

命令模式典型的应用场景: 系统需要统一处理多种复杂的操作,比如操作排队、记录操作历史、撤销重做等。 系统需要持续增加新的命令、或者要处理复杂的组合命令(命令),使用命令模式可以实现解耦。...public void execute() { device.turnOn(); } } 3.3 接受者 相当于被遥控的设备 接收者是最终执行命令的对象,知道如何执行具体的操作...public void setCommand(Command command) { this.command = command; } public void pressButton...整个程序的 UML 类图如下: 四、总结 在软件开发中,我们经常需要处理各种请求或命令,这些请求或命令可能是来自用户、系统或其他组件。...如何有效地管理和处理这些请求或命令,对于提高软件的可维护性和可扩展性至关重要。命令模式可以帮助我们实现这一目标。

12110

SAP ABAP OOALV添加自定义按钮

SAP在做报表开发中,不同公司对报表的风格往往各异,为此经常在使用OO方法做ALV报表中需要去掉自带的工具栏而自行添加一些工具按钮,下面将简单介绍一下添加按钮及如何响应的实现方法: 步骤一:创建一个事件处理类..."lcl_event_receiver DEFINITION 注意这个事件处理类中添加了两个方法,第一个方法负责往工具栏上添加按钮,第二个方法用来响应工具栏上按钮的动作 步骤二:类的实现    CLASS...                   " set_toolbar1 步骤四:创建事件处理对象--这一步一般在  grf_grid->set_table_for_first_display 之后...0 Text, 40 Characters Long CHECKED          CHAR             1 0 Printed TB_BTYPE 的可选择值 ,主要用来决定按钮的类型

43830

命令模式,这么学就很简单!

命令模式典型的应用场景: 系统需要统一处理多种复杂的操作,比如操作排队、记录操作历史、撤销重做等。 系统需要持续增加新的命令、或者要处理复杂的组合命令(命令),使用命令模式可以实现解耦。...} public void execute() { device.turnOn(); } } 3)接受者 相当于被遥控的设备 接收者是最终执行命令的对象,知道如何执行具体的操作...public void setCommand(Command command) { this.command = command; } public void pressButton...RemoteControl remote = new RemoteControl(); // 执行命令 remote.setCommand(turnOn); remote.pressButton...(); remote.setCommand(turnOff); remote.pressButton(); } } 在这个示例中,命令模式将遥控器按钮的按下操作与实际设备的开关操作解耦

13020

SAP ABAP 基于函数的出口CMOD

程序名“ZXVVAU05”为SAP的预留程序名,以Z开头的程序可以在SAP中直接创建和维护。在代码中双击该程序名,若程序没有被创建,系统将提示在系统中按该名称进行创建新的程序。 ? ?...单击工具栏的执行按钮可以输入出口对象所包含的函数清单,并可以查看该出口对象目前的状态,若该出口对象未被激活,其输出清单将会由红色的图标来表示,否则会显示绿色的图标,可以通过工具栏按钮来激活该对象,可以被激活的对象才可以在程序执行的时候被调用...4、通过CMOD实现销售订单控制增强实例 那么找到了出口之后我们该如何应用呢?下面将通过一个实例介绍如何在出口中实现SAP标准程序的增强。...从属性页面可以看到,其工具栏包括三个按钮,首先为“编辑”按钮,用户切换该对象的编辑状态,另外两个工具栏按钮属性简介如下。...; OBJECT:表示对象类型,如PROG为程序,TRAN为事务代码,SMOD为增强类型等; OBJ_NAME:表示对象名称; DEVCLASS:表示开发类。

1.1K20

SAP在数字化路上给你挖了哪些坑

其战略是将SAP所谓的“数字核心”定位为主要的记录系统,因为企业希望获得高于核心企业资源规划(ERP)中的流程自动化的价值,并同时利用物联网( IoT)和新兴技术趋势,例如客户体验和机器人流程自动化(RPA...Paulini表示,客户必须将数字访问与现有许可模式中产生的结果进行比较,例如查看是什么外部系统连接到SAP的,连接的用户数量以及使用类型。...“无论触发器是人,批处理过程,机器人还是物联网设备,也不管集成是如何运作SAP流程的,价值和成本在每种情况下都保持不变”。 交易量将决定许可证的价值 SAP数字许可证是基于结果定价的。...然而,SAP的措施则是基于其处理的文档量。 “处理文件并不是终点,”Jones解释道。 他警告说,企业将需要确定如何评估文档量对其整体许可费的影响。...自动化程度越高,可以处理的交易量就越高,因此软件也就增加了更多的价值”。 SAP面临的问题是要找到公平对待现有客户的方法。 “我们正在与一个可能需要支付2000万欧元的客户合作”,Jones说。

71730

随时随地记笔记之ABAP篇

然后点击后:因为没有对我们自定义的UCOMM ‘UPLOAD_NOTE’进行处理逻辑增强,所以目前只是一个提示; ? 如果把代码写好,也可以一键到之前的云服务器。...我公众号的内容加密,或者我上面一个图片的支持笔记加密的),这个就不介绍说明了,大家自己研究下; 就是在ABAP代码编写的时候,能够右键随时方便的做自己的设计操作; 今天讲的就是这第2点了,也就是第一个图片是如何实现的...: 首先,在SAP GUI中右键也是对象方式的调用,关键字 Context Menu 这个是针对SAP GUI的client端的,对html并不适用 SHIFT+F10,或者右键,就可以调出SE38中的菜单...具体方法:CALL METHOD cl_gui_cfw=>flush 对event handing的影响基本上在同步执行之后 处理事件时,最好获取触发事件的控件的属性,然后同步自动化队列 :安全的解决方案是查询例程中的控件属性...,该例程在末尾和每个出口处同步自动化队列。

47720

使用EDI与SAP集成的解决方案

EDI与SAP集成,可以帮助企业与交易伙伴进行快速、高效和准确的通信,并且可以简化企业内部数据处理流程,提高数据处理效率。 EDI与SAP在数据传输中是如何工作的?...为 SAP 实施 EDI 集成 在开始将SAP与EDI进行集成之前,你需要进行前期的准备和一定的基础知识。 你需要明确如何将每个系统和交易伙伴集成到你的EDI解决方案中。...您正在将哪些手动流程通过EDI实现自动化?您需要映射和集成哪些类型的文档?为了实现以上目标,您需要连接哪些系统和交易伙伴?以及,您将采用何种方式来协调所有的流程以确保顺利运营?...SAP与 EDI 集成如此成功,很大一部分原因在于它如何解决 tRFC 问题。为了交换上面列出的所有文件,数据需要能够安全地通过您的系统进出。...知行EDI系统提供可视化界面,实时监控文件的收发情况, EDI系统集成SAP 知行之桥EDI系统支持与SAP系统建立连接,其中通过模块化的IDoc端口可从SAP系统中发送和接收IDoc类型的文件,支持

19920

1228|如何用ALV输出完成SAP报表

ABAP开发—ALV学习笔记 一、开发思想 ABAP开发:事件驱动开发 SAP请求号意义 程序的封装思想 二、开发ALV的基本流程 第一步:定义ALV所要用到的类型池:TYPE-POOLS:SLIS;...ALV的如何自己添加按钮及其响应 步骤一:创建一个事件的处理类 步骤二:类的实现 步骤三:在FROM---set_toolbar中添加button(按钮) 步骤四:创建事件处理对象 四、我的开发实例1:...对于事件驱动,SAP程序就需要是由一个个事件去触发才能够执行的程序,当我们使用SE38去创建1类型的可执行程序,我们可以直接调试,这个程序是按照上面所写的事件块的顺序去依次执行的。...三、ABAP-ALV-00方法中的ALV的如何自己添加按钮及其响应 SAP    在做报表开发中,不同公司对报表的风格往往各异,为此经常使用00方法做ALV,报表中需要去掉自带的工具栏而自行添加一些工具按钮...,下面将简单介绍一下添加按钮及如何响应的实现方法: 步骤一:创建一个事件的处理类 这个事件处理类中添加了两个方法: 1.往工具栏添加按钮 2.响应工具栏上按钮的动作 步骤二:类的实现 步骤三:

1K11

保险业SAP转型:奠定坚实的基础

如何在这种快节奏的现实中满足客户的需求,降低成本,加速增长?首先,让我们考虑一下数字化转型成功是什么样子的,以及如何实现它。在这篇文章中,我们将解释如何克服数字化转型障碍并促进创新。...2017年,McKinsey建议保险公司避开新兴数字概念(远程信息处理、机器学习、自动化、区块链等)的诱惑,而是考虑更大的前景:数字化保险公司转型成功是什么样子的,如何实现和衡量这种成功?...■ 根据区域和法规要求,按记录类型自动归档和删除数据。■ 将您的SAP系统与本地或云端的其他应用程序和数据存储库实时集成。...建立干净的 SAP 核心,加快转型进度,关注目标现在想象一下,使用软件自动化的力量,结合嵌入式测试和数据验证,并提供当今市场上可用的最小技术停机时间窗口来完成所有这些工作。...通过首先建立清晰的数字化SAP核心,您的转型工作的范围和速度只会受到您的企业文化所能承受的变化速度的限制。无论您目前的情况如何,我们都有许多来自世界各地的保险行业成功案例与您分享。

17550

超简单易用的思维导图XMind软件中文版,XMind安装包下载安装教程

以下是一些简单的步骤,说明如何在 XMind 中创建思维导图:打开 XMind 软件,并选择所需的导图类型。您可以从主页上的图标或菜单中选择所需的导图类型。...在导图中,您可以使用工具栏上的各种工具来添加主题、主题、支持主题等等。您还可以使用快捷键或鼠标来快速添加新的主题。您可以使用各种符号和图标来为主题和支持主题添加注释和说明。...这些功能可以帮助用户更好地处理复杂的思维导图,并在导图中添加更多的信息和注释。总之,XMind 是一款流行的思维导图软件,可以帮助用户快速创建各种类型的思维导图。...XMind如何使用XMind 是一款非常实用的思维导图软件,可以帮助用户更好地组织和展示思维,下面是一些简单的步骤,说明如何使用 XMind:打开 XMind 软件,选择所需的思维导图类型。...在思维导图中,您可以使用工具栏上的不同工具来调整主题和主题的样式、字体、颜色等等。您还可以拖动主题和主题,以更好地组织思维导图的结构。添加符号和标记。

1.2K30

深度长文:Power Automation 帮助企业实现数字化转型

自2016年推出以来,Power Automate已成长为企业可使用的最重要的自动化服务之一。我们将回顾Power Automate功能是如何发展的,其目标是为我们的客户增强并实现数字化转型。...这个生态系统将继续扩展,确保您可以使用Power Automate自动化更多的应用程序。我们在公开预览中提供的重要的新连接器之一是SAP ERP连接器。...SAP的ERP软件处理诸如会计,销售,工资,财务,生产,人力资源等企业业务应用程序。使用SAP ERP连接器,您可以将流程连接到SAP ERP系统– SAP ECC或SAP S / 4HANA。...图4.使用Power Automate自动化开票流程(注意2分钟的时间戳记,以了解处理时间的长度) 整个过程不到5分钟即可完成。...实际上,Power Automate提供了八种类型的批准,从单人批准到定制的批准响应。

2.5K10

Pywinauto之Windows UI自动化4

:Toolbar 工具栏提示:ToolTips 树状视图:Tree View Menu:菜单 MenuItem:菜单项 Pane:窗格 四、控件的相关属性获取...1、获取控件类型:wrapper_object() print(dlg.wrapper_object()) # 打印窗口的控件类型 print(menu.wrapper_object())...# 打印菜单项的控件类型 print(file.wrapper_object()) # 打印文件的控件类型 2、获取该控件支持的方法:print(dir(a.wrapper_object()))...get_properties print(menu.get_properties) # 获取菜单的属性 6、获取文本内容:texts print(file.texts()) #获取文本内容 五、截图处理...使脚本执行速度降低约2倍) Timings. fast(): #将所有计时除以2 (快2倍) 十、编辑类Edit的控件操作 1、快速输入文本内容 dlg["Edit"].type_keys("学python做自动化测试

3.6K20

matinal:SAP AI 财务技术开启财务运营新局面,会计会被AI取代吗?

嵌入式AI财务软件 SAP AI财务功能已内置于 SAP 应用当中,企业可借助这些基于AI 的洞察、建议和自动化功能,革新财务运营。...实现手动密集型任务自动化,让你能够专注于战略举措 提高报告准确性,高效管理资本 检测并预防异常情况,降低欺诈风险,减少损失 深入了解 SAP 的财务 AI 解决方案 SAP 财务AI 解决方案覆盖了人工智能在财务领域的绝大多数应用...全面实现发票匹配自动化 了解企业能够如何利用 ERP 云系统内置的 AI 技术,缩短应收账款周转天数,降低总体拥有成本并扩展共享服务。...用户无需具备任何技术和编码知识,即可轻松处理大量数据,利用预定义的自动化工作流,加速进行财务结算,并应用企业规则匹配票据与数据集。 SAP AI 如何赋能财务管理?...随着人工智能、大数据等技术的发展,人工智能在财务领域的应用深度逐渐加深,一些内置AI的财务应用已经能够自动处理重复性的管理流程,分析财务数据。

37420

物联网无线短距离ZigBee技术详解

ZigBee主要是为了自动化控制数据传输而建立的低速传输网络,并且成本低。...2.3.6 物理层数据的发送和接收 数据的发送和接收是通过PD-SAP提供的PD-DATA原语完成的,它可以实现两个MAC层的MAC协议数据单元(MPDU)传输。...2.5.1 MAC层的主要功能 - 为协调器生成网络信标 - 与网络信标同步 - 与PAN网络关联和解除关联 - 设备安全支持 - 使用CSMA-CA机制进行信道访问 - 处理和维护GTS机制 - 在两个对等...帧有效载荷:帧有效载荷的长度是可变的,包含的是上层数据单元信息 2.6.3.1 帧控制域 帧类型:帧类型域占2位,00表示数据域,01,表示命令域,10-11保留; 帧协议版本:协议版本子域占4位...3.2 Zigbee技术的应用领域 ZigBee技术的主要应用领域包括:数字家庭、工业领域、农业领域、医学领域、汽车、家庭和楼宇自动化、消费和家用自动化市场以及道路指示、安全行路方面等。

2K20
领券